Abstract :
Agent platforms such as JADE, JXTA, FIPA-OS, JACK, and V-NET have been developed to operate with wired network infrastructures. With the increase usage of wireless technologies, there is a greater need for wireless peer to peer connectivity and functionality. This work presents a novel approach to extend JADE so that it can operate over wireless, peer-to-peer networks. By modeling JADE over a wired network, we introduce functionalities that can simulate wireless environments. By these means, we establish the core functionalities for JADE to junction on a wireless network, thereby avoiding the need to build a wireless infrastructure.
